Output 24ae16bd21ec6c454d39924c68b8beca9a4fcd4b4a664fb060b01a82ee508a2b:1

value
320064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1ea624e0bf1bb6816a7d0d2dc02f559e5bd1e46 OP_EQUAL
address
3KNM7rS21wDaQxrtP6p45VXLrCZsovWUbt
transaction
24ae16bd21ec6c454d39924c68b8beca9a4fcd4b4a664fb060b01a82ee508a2b